Detect and Block Exploitation Loopholes Early
Instructions
-
List group rewards and vulnerabilities. In any club or family, identify what’s most often shared or up for grabs—snacks, money, group praise, or workload.
-
Spot patterns where people get the benefit without effort. Recall times someone has received a reward or advantage without contributing—the group snacks, or last person to join a chore but avoids the hardest task.
-
Propose one change to plug the loophole. Suggest a rule: ‘work before reward’, pre-distributed tasks, or peer review. Be ready to explain why everyone wins when freeloading is discouraged.
